Profile bio

About Caroline Sweeney

My core research interests lie in the areas of international human rights law, international legal history, international humanitarian law, international criminal law, and the history and politics of Syria. I am particularly interested in the relationship between international law and international politics, and the manner in which that relationship has manifested itself in Syria from the late Ottoman period to the present day.
